#e3ff57 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e3ff57 is composed of 89% red, 100% green and 34.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 11% cyan, 0% magenta, 65.9%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 70 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 67.1%. #e3ff57 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ffae with #c7ff00. Closest websafe color is: #ccff66.

#e3ff57 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e3ff57 has RGB values of R:227, G:255, B:87 and CMYK values of C:0.11, M:0, Y:0.66, K:0. Its decimal value is 14942039.

Shades and Tints of #e3ff57
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070900 is the darkest color, while #fdfff4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e3ff57
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#afb1a5 is the less saturated color, while #e3ff57 is the most saturated one.
